On the Solution of a Class of Nonlinear Partial Difference Equations

A systematic method for isolating certain nonlinear partial difference equations which are solvable by the method of inverse scattering is discussed. The equations are characterized by the dispersion relation (amplification factor) of the associated linearized equation. Corresponding to every neutrally stable linear scheme is a nonlinear difference equation which converges to an exactly solvable nonlinear evolution equation in the continuum limit. Explicit solition solutions are given.
